A good company to start with is Barrington-Smith. From memory I think they probably are based in the Leicester area. They sell a massive range of reproduction cigarette cards, and sets of other cards all aimed at the market for framing as memorabilia.

They only deal with trade customers and will require proof of you being in business before they will deal with you. They also sell presentation cases and other items relating to stamp, coin and banknote collecting. Some of which may be helpful when framing such items.
